Network

    HTTP Status 301과 302는 어떻게 다를까?

    301 Moved Permanently 301 redirection은 검색 엔진과 사용자에게 페이지가 영구적으로 이동했음을 알리고 올바른 페이지로 보내졌는지 확인하는 상태 코드이다. 즉, 요청한 리소스가 Location 헤더에 주어진 URL로 완전히 옮겨졌음을 나타낸다. 사용자는 이전 페이지를 대체한 새 페이지로 redirection 된다. 301을 활용하면 기존 URL에 대한 모든 SEO 값과 링크 리소스가 새 URL로 이전된다. 이는 검색엔진 최적화의 관점에서 "the link-juice is sent to the new URL"(원래의 콘텐츠가 새로운 URL로 아예 옮겨졌다)를 의미한다. 요청 GET /index.php HTTP/1.1 Host: www.example.org 응답 HTTP/1.1 3..